About this listen

A wonderful selection of stories to read and share. From sandcastles at the beach to enchanted ice-creams, step into the summer with these delightful characters.

Adventure, fun and magic can all be found on holiday with Enid Blyton, who has been delighting readers for more than 70 years.

These stories are from another time. My kids love listening to them while splayed out on our deck in the summer. This is a varied collection with everything from stories of beach trips to fairies in the forest to kids having adventures in countryside villages to talking animals. All sorts of characters and set ups, and some moral lessons to boot.

Varied, interesting yet calmly-paced stories — my kids love them

Whenever someone whispers in the story this narrator whispers too so silently that you can't hear what is being said. Even if no one is whispering the narrator tends to lower her voice a lot, almost to a whisper, which makes it hard to understand her. I had to slow the speed down a little too. I don't like the narration.
